My Ruby installation doesn't recognize "gets", among other things, so
I'm assuming that my Ruby installation is somehow corrupt. I'd like to
completely remove Ruby from my Windows system, and do a clean reinstall.
Can someone tell me the best way to remove everything Ruby from my
system? It doesn't show up on the add/remove programs list. Any help
will be GREATLY appreciated.

I have used One-Click Ruby Installer and everything is installed in
c:\ruby directory.

So. Delete this directory and uninstallation is done. You can also
update environment variable "path" and remove c:\ruby\bin entry. That
should do it.

If you run One-Click Ruby Installer again, you will be informed that it
will delete old ruby instalation. And it does this literary since it
also deletes any subdirectories you might have created by yourself.
